Tackling the US Visa Process for Family Visits
Planning a visit to the United States to see your family members? While the idea of reuniting with family is exciting, navigating the US visa process can seem daunting. To begin with, it's essential to figure out which type of visa best suits your situation. The B-2 tourist visa is typically used for short visits to spend time with family and friends.
Next, you'll need to collect all the required documentation, which may include your identification card, photos, financial statements, and a letter of invitation from your US-based relative. The application process itself demands filling out a detailed form and delivering it to the US embassy or consulate in your home country.
Finally, visa processing times can vary. It's best to submit your application well in advance of your planned travel dates.
